summaryrefslogtreecommitdiff
path: root/themes/html5/admin.tmpl
diff options
context:
space:
mode:
Diffstat (limited to 'themes/html5/admin.tmpl')
-rw-r--r--themes/html5/admin.tmpl120
1 files changed, 120 insertions, 0 deletions
diff --git a/themes/html5/admin.tmpl b/themes/html5/admin.tmpl
new file mode 100644
index 0000000..4928e26
--- /dev/null
+++ b/themes/html5/admin.tmpl
@@ -0,0 +1,120 @@
+<!DOCTYPE html>
+<html>
+<head>
+ <meta charset="UTF-8">
+ <title><TMPL_VAR name="blog_title"></title>
+ <link rel="stylesheet" type="text/css" href="/themes/<TMPL_VAR name="theme">/style.css" title="Default">
+</head>
+
+<body>
+
+ <header>
+ <h1 id="admin">
+ <a href="/"><TMPL_VAR name="blog_title"></a> <TMPL_VAR name="view">
+ </h1>
+ <p>
+ <a href="?view=edit">create</a> |
+ <a <TMPL_IF name="comments_to_moderate">id = "moderate"</TMPL_IF> href="?view=moderate">moderate</a> |
+ <a href="?view=administrate">administrate</a>
+ </p>
+ </header>
+
+ <!-- error and notification message handling -->
+ <TMPL_IF name="error">
+ <section id="error">
+ <h3>Error</h3>
+ <p><TMPL_VAR name="error"></p>
+ </section>
+ </TMPL_IF>
+
+ <TMPL_IF name="message">
+ <section id="message">
+ <h3>Ok</h3>
+ <p><TMPL_VAR name="message"></p>
+ </section>
+ </TMPL_IF>
+
+ <TMPL_IF name="preview">
+ <!-- preview articles -->
+ <section id="preview">
+ <header>
+ <h2><TMPL_VAR name="title"></h2>
+ <p><TMPL_VAR name="date"></p>
+ </header>
+ <TMPL_VAR name="preview">
+ </section>
+ </TMPL_IF>
+
+ <TMPL_IF name="edit">
+ <section id="edit">
+ <!-- create or edit articles -->
+ <form id="edit" action="/admin.cgi" method="post">
+ <p><input size="80" name="title" value="<TMPL_VAR name="title">"> title</p>
+ <p><input size="80" name="uri" value="<TMPL_VAR name="uri">"> uri</p>
+ <p><input size="80" name="tags" value="<TMPL_VAR name="tags">"> tags (e.g. <em>foo,bar,baz</em>)</p>
+ <p><textarea rows="15" cols="80" name="body"><TMPL_VAR name="body"></textarea></p>
+ <p><input type="submit" name="preview" value="preview"> <input type="submit" name="save" value="save"></p>
+ <input type="hidden" name="view" value="edit">
+ <TMPL_IF name="id">
+ <input type="hidden" name="id" value="<TMPL_VAR name="id">">
+ </TMPL_IF>
+ </form>
+ </section>
+ </TMPL_IF>
+
+ <TMPL_IF name="articles">
+ <!-- manage articles -->
+ <TMPL_LOOP name="articles">
+ <section>
+ <header>
+ <h5>
+ <TMPL_IF name="enabled">
+ <a href="/<TMPL_VAR name="year">/<TMPL_VAR name="month">/<TMPL_VAR name="uri">" target="_new">
+ </TMPL_IF>
+ <TMPL_VAR name="title">
+ <TMPL_IF name="enabled">
+ </a>
+ </TMPL_IF>
+ by <TMPL_VAR name="author">
+ on <TMPL_VAR name="date">
+ </h5>
+
+ <p>
+ <a title="Edit" href="/admin.cgi?view=edit&id=<TMPL_VAR name="id">">Edit</a> |
+ <TMPL_UNLESS name="enabled">
+ <a title="Publish" href="/admin.cgi?view=administrate&publish=<TMPL_VAR name="id">">Publish</a>
+ <TMPL_ELSE>
+ <a title="Draft" href="/admin.cgi?view=administrate&draft=<TMPL_VAR name="id">">Draft</a>
+ </TMPL_UNLESS>
+
+ | <a title="Delete" href="/admin.cgi?view=administrate&delete=<TMPL_VAR name="id">">Delete</a>
+ </p>
+ </header>
+
+ </section>
+ </TMPL_LOOP>
+ </TMPL_IF>
+
+ <TMPL_IF name="comments">
+ <!-- manage comments -->
+ <section id="comments">
+ <TMPL_LOOP name="comments">
+ <article>
+ <header>
+ <h5>
+ <a href="/<TMPL_VAR name="article_year">/<TMPL_VAR name="article_month">/<TMPL_VAR name="article_uri">" target="_new"><TMPL_VAR name="article_title"></a>
+ by <TMPL_VAR name="name">
+ on <TMPL_VAR name="date">
+ </h5>
+ <p>
+ <a href="/admin.cgi?view=moderate&publish=<TMPL_VAR name="id">">Publish</a> |
+ <a href="/admin.cgi?view=moderate&delete=<TMPL_VAR name="id">">Delete</a>
+ </p>
+ </header>
+ <q><TMPL_VAR name="comment"></q>
+ </article>
+ </TMPL_LOOP>
+ </section>
+ </TMPL_IF>
+</body>
+</html>